What security problem is most likely to exist if an operating system permits objects to be used sequentially by multiple users without forcing a refresh of the objects?
Correct Answer: A
Explanation/Reference: This question is asking you to consider the effects of object reuse. Object reuse is "reassigning to subject media that previously contained information. Object reuse is a security concern because if insufficient measures were taken to erase the information on the media, the information may be disclosed to unauthorized personnel." This concept relates to Security Architecture and Design, because it is in level C2: Controlled Access Protection, of the Orange Book, where "The object reuse concept must be invoked, meaning that any medium holding data must not contain any remnants of information after it is release for another subject to use."
